Ethical Framework for a Sustainable World (memoirs)

Govind Singh, DelhiGreens.org and I were among 71 youth participants from India, Nepal, Bangladesh, Nigeria, Germany, Spain, United States of America, Sri Lanka among others, who came together on a pre-conference workshop at the Centre for Environment Education (CEE) campus in Ahmedabad. This workshop was held to strategise youth involvement at the 3 day conference (Ethical Framework for a sustainable world) that followed. Participants comprised of students enrolled in different undergraduate and graduate programmes. Both Govind and I, were invited to the conference ( popularly referred to as the Earth Charter plus 10 celebrations) as SAYEN mentors through South Asia Youth Environment Network (SAYEN). more>>
